Conversion Formula
The conversion from megabits to megabytes relies on the fact that 1 megabit is equal to 0.125 megabytes. The formula multiplies the number of megabits by 0.125 to get the amount in megabytes. For example, 100 megabits multiplied by 0.125 results in 12.5 megabytes. This works because there are 8 bits in a byte, so dividing by 8 converts bits to bytes.

Conversion Definitions
Megabits: A megabit is a unit of digital information equal to 1 million bits, used mainly to measure data transfer speeds like internet connections, where higher values mean faster data transmission.
Megabytes: A megabyte is a unit of digital storage equal to 1 million bytes, often used to describe file sizes or storage capacity, with 1 byte being 8 bits, linking it directly to data transfer units.
Conversion FAQs
How does internet speed in megabits per second relate to data size in megabytes?
Internet speed measures how many megabits can be transferred per second, but file sizes in megabytes show total data. To estimate transfer time, divide the total megabytes by the speed in megabytes per second, converting speed units accordingly.
Why is there a difference between bits and bytes in conversions?
Bits and bytes are different units; 1 byte equals 8 bits. Conversion involves dividing or multiplying by 8, depending on the direction. This difference causes data size and speed units to vary significantly, so clarity is essential for accurate calculations.
